## Deployment

Textgate's encoding sniffer runs as a sidecar next to the upload service. Deploy both together; the sniffer inspects the first 64 KB of each uploaded text file and tags it before storage. Mismatched tags block ingestion, so keep the confidence threshold sane. The sidecar reads its runtime settings from the values below.

deployment values, yafop-fahap:
[lamwyn]
team = silath
access_code = ac_166fb2
host = lamwyn.orvexgrid.example
port = 9300
owner = pelael.praius
peer = istiel.zarqeldyn.corp

Heads up: if the Lintrock baseline file in the Quarrow repo drifts from main, CI fails with a "stale baseline" error even when the code is fine. Quick fix is to regenerate the baseline on a clean checkout and re-push. If a customer build is blocked, confirm the failing run matches the token below before escalating.

build token for yadug-yagag: htk21_c863c33eb8b82c0c9c152

## Tuning

The receipt mailer (Almsgate) batches donation receipts and sends through the Thornquay relay. On-call: if the queue backs up, resist the urge to crank batch size — the relay rate-limits per connection, and bigger batches just mean bigger retries. Scale worker count first, then shorten the flush interval. Dedupe window must stay longer than the retry horizon or donors get duplicate receipts, which generates tickets. All knobs live in one place and are read at worker start. Current production values follow.

tuning table, kajop-yafof:
QUOTAS = {
    "wenath": 10,
    "ulaael": 5,
}